Output 61abae5041acfbc6d12dd6010a8f7015fad0763bea562dd8dd59075e6e866ea4:0

value
49298418000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b2d95cc423dec410220a8573ed8f77da33c75c9 OP_EQUALVERIFY OP_CHECKSIG
address
DHq15EZ2vW5w5WBYZbejuwwhYZcZNqhjnm
transaction
61abae5041acfbc6d12dd6010a8f7015fad0763bea562dd8dd59075e6e866ea4